Light steel structure of clip-shaped cross beam
Technical Field
The utility model belongs to the technical field of light steel construction, particularly, relate to a light steel construction of time type crossbeam.
Background
Steel structures are structures composed of steel materials and are one of the main building structure types. The structure mainly comprises beam steel, steel columns, steel trusses and other members made of section steel, steel plates and the like, and in the prior art, the steel structures are fixed in size and are difficult to assemble according to requirements, so that a light steel structure of the square-shaped cross beam is urgently needed.

Referring to fig. 1-5, the present invention provides a light steel structure with a clip-shaped cross beam, comprising: the connecting steel comprises a first connecting steel 1, a long connecting block 101, a short connecting block 102, a second connecting steel 2, a connecting steel 3, a fixed hole 301, a connecting head 4, a connecting groove 5, a fixed groove 6 and a connecting steel rod 7, wherein the long connecting block 101 is fixedly connected to one side of one end of the first connecting steel 1, the short connecting block 102 is fixedly connected to the other side of one end of the first connecting steel 1, the connecting head 4 is fixedly connected to one side of the other end of the first connecting steel 1, the connecting groove 5 is fixedly connected to the other side of the other end of the first connecting steel 1, the fixed groove 6 is fixedly connected to both sides of the connecting head 4 and the connecting groove 5, the connecting steel rod 7 is movably connected inside the fixed groove 6, the connecting head 4 is fixedly connected to one side of the left end of the second connecting steel 2, the connecting groove 5 is fixedly connected to the other side of the left end of the, one corner of the top end of the connecting steel 3 is fixedly connected with a fixing hole 301.
Wherein, connecting steel 3 is both sides open-ended hollow structure, and connecting steel 3 inside length equals the length of connecting long piece 101, connects short piece 102 size for connecting half of long piece 101, when carrying out the right angle with connecting steel 3 and connect, can fold together two and connect long piece 101 and two and connect short piece 102 and connect, fixes through the through hole on fixing hole 301 and two connection long pieces 101 simultaneously through the bolt.
Wherein, 4 outer walls of connector are T style of calligraphy structures, and 4 outer walls of connector inlay with 5 inner walls of spread groove, when the connector is connected in spread groove 5, can block connector 4 inside spread groove 5, make connector 4 and 5 interact of spread groove form the supporting force.
Wherein, connect steel pole 7 and be Z style of calligraphy structure, and connect two corners of steel pole 7 and all be equipped with through hole and 6 internal thread holes of fixed slot and align, make and connect steel pole 7 and can inlay inside fixed slot 6, make and connect steel pole 7 and can fix connecting rod 7 through the bolt will be connected steel pole 7 inside connecting slot 5 with connector 4 card simultaneously.
Wherein, the two ends of the first connecting steel 1 and the second connecting steel 2 can be connected and assembled through the connecting groove 5 and the connecting head 4, so that the two ends of the first connecting steel 1 and the second connecting steel 2 can be mutually assembled.
Wherein, the size of connecting steel pole 7 is the same with fixed slot 6 size, makes connecting steel pole 7 can inlay inside fixed slot 6, makes connecting steel pole 7 surface and connecting steel 1 and connecting steel 2 surface formation planar structure.
When the connecting structure is used, four connecting steels 3, a plurality of connecting steels I1 and a plurality of connecting steels II 2 are assembled and spliced, a connector 4 at one end of the connecting steel I1 is clamped with a connecting groove 5 and a connecting groove 5 at the other end of the connecting steel II 2 is clamped with the connector, the connector 4 is clamped into the connecting groove 5, the connector 4 forms a mutual supporting effect in the connecting groove 5, a connecting steel rod 7 is embedded and installed in a fixed groove 6, the connecting steel rod 7 and the fixed groove 6 are fixed through a bolt, and the connector 4 can be clamped into the connecting groove 5 by the connecting steel rod 7 to form a fixed structure;
assembling and connecting the other end of the second connecting steel 2 with one end of the first connecting steel 1;
inserting one end of each of the two first connecting steels 1 into the connecting steel 3 to stack the two long connecting blocks 101 and the two short connecting blocks 2, assembling the two first connecting steels 1 into the connecting steel 3 to form a 90-degree right-angle structure, and fixing the fixing holes 301 and the two long connecting blocks 101 through bolts;
repeating the operations to assemble the first connecting steel 1, the second connecting steel 2 and the third connecting steel 3 to form a clip structure.
